IEEE Forms Study Group to Explore Next-Generation IEEE 802.3 BASE-T

IEEE, the world's largest professional association advancing technology for humanity, today announced the formation of the IEEE 802.3 Next-Generation BASE-T Study Group. The new group is designed to measure industry interest and needs in the next generation of the IEEE 802.3 BASE-T family of technologies for Ethernet transmission over twisted-pair cabling.

Widely deployed for physical-layer connectivity in data centers, IEEE 802.3 BASE-T represents the highest-volume Ethernet port type today. IEEE 802.3 BASE-T technologies typically utilize server-uplink data rates of Gigabit Ethernet and 10 Gigabit Ethernet today, but platform transitions and systems innovation on all fronts are driving new networking requirements.

ASUS Working on World's First Notebook with 802.11ac

According to Broadcom vice-president Michael Hurlston, the upcoming ASUS Republic of Gamers G75VW will be the world's first notebook PC with an integrated 802.11ac WLAN adapter. It will be the "world's first 5G Wi-Fi laptop," according to Hurlston. Yet to be released to the market, the G75VW will be equipped with a Broadcom-made 802.11ac adapter, although its product page currently only mentions 802.11n support. The notebook will pack dual-antennae MIMO support, and will be capable of theoretical network speeds in the 800 to 850 Mbps range. Hurlston made this statement at the Computex 2012 company booth.

Buffalo's 802.11ac Wireless Solutions Available Now

Buffalo Technology, a global leader in the design, development and manufacturing of wired and wireless networking and network and direct attached storage solutions, today announced that the AirStation WZR-D1800H wireless router and WLI-H4-D1300 wireless media bridge are now available for purchase from select retail partners. Based on Broadcom's 5G WiFi chips and first unveiled on the show floor at the 2012 International Consumer Electronics Show (CES) in Las Vegas, WZR-D1800H and WLI-H4-D1300 offer speeds up to three times faster than 802.11n and are fully backward compatible with 802.11a, 11b, 11g and 11n to ensure interoperability with legacy devices.

Operating in the 5 GHz spectrum, 802.11ac offers transfer speeds up to 1300 Mbps, ideal for uninterrupted HD video streaming and concurrent Internet access. Along with gigabit speeds, Buffalo's 802.11ac products with improved radios will feature improved reliability and produce better in-home coverage for ultra-portable devices such as tablets and smart phones. As 5G WiFi proliferates into phones and tablets, the WZR-D1800H will enable even better coverage as well as incredibly fast download times, improving the battery life of clients.

ASRock X79 Fatal1ty Champion Motherboard Detailed

ASRock is readying its second Fatal1ty-branded socket LGA2011 motherboard, the X79 Fatal1ty Champion. The company's first LGA2011 Fatal1ty motherboard is the X79 Fatal1ty Professional, which was launched in February. The new X79 Fatal1ty Champion will be launched on April 27. Those familiar with Creative Sound Blaster Fatal1ty line of sound cards will note Fatal1ty Champion as being a more feature-rich version of Fatal1ty Professional. In this case, the X79 Fatal1ty Champion is based on a completely new PCB, with the design idea of more expansion, and the latest Creative Sound Core3D audio solution.

The X79 Fatal1ty Champion features eight DDR3 DIMM slots (X79 Fatal1ty Professional has four), and a PCIe-only expansion slot layout. The LGA2011 socket is powered by a 12-phase DigiPower VRM, similar to the one on the Professional. The VRM heatsink is assisted by two other secondary heatsinks, to which heat is conveyed by a heat-pipe. One of these is connected to the PCH heatsink. Power is drawn by 24-pin ATX, 8-pin EPS, and one 4-pin Molex (angled, optional). The board features consolidated voltage measurement points, which are socketed to hold your multimeter's leads in place. The board will be augmented by a feature-rich UEFI BIOS setup program, and ASRock-exclusive features such as XFastLAN, XFastUSB, and XFastRAM will be included.

Edimax Shows Off 802.11ac Router, USB Dongle

Taiwan-based Edimax, which is known more for its low-cost networking hardware, took a big leap, by unveiling its first 802.11ac wireless networking hardware. These include a static router, and a USB adapter. The router uses a Broadcom-made 600 MHz Intensi-fi MIPS32 central processor. This chip has two PCI-Express interfaces, a built-in USB 2.0 host controller, and DDR2 memory controller. It has two WLAN modules, the Broadcom BCM4331 handles 802.11 b/g/n in the 2.40 GHz band, while a Broadcom BCM4360 handles 802.11ac in the 5 GHz band. This module supports network bandwidths up to 1.35 Gbps. Then you have a wired LAN interface, with one gigabit uplink port, and four gigabit downstream ports.

Moving on, Edimax showed off one of the industry's first USB 802.11ac adapters. This dongle uses Broadcom BCM43526 chip, and offers dual-band operation. In the 5 GHz band, it offers bandwidths of up to 900 Mbps, while in the 2.4 GHz band, it offers 300 Mbps. Sadly for this adapter, the USB interface is USB 2.0 HiSpeed, which poses a host bandwidth bottleneck of 480 Mbps. When you factor in things such as the various protocol overheads, the actual bandwidth yield could be much lower. Edimax is yet to name its products, so quite some development is left.

ASRock Unveils Jaw-Dropping X79 Extreme11 Motherboard

A serious player in the PC motherboard industry, the world's 3rd biggest (in terms of volumes) at that, ASRock is one brand that has accumulated the engineering potential to make anything. It's far from finished with its LGA2011 motherboard lineup, and made sure visitors at its CeBIT booth had their jaws on the floor. Enter, the ASRock X79 Extreme11. This motherboard is designed for not just extremely-overclocked PCs, but battlestations holding their own huge storage arrays. This monster is built in the EATX form-factor.

The LGA2011 socket is powered by a 16+2 phase DigiPower VRM, which draws power from two 8-pin EPS connectors. It is wired to eight DDR3 DIMM slots, supporting up to 64 GB of quad-channel DDR3 memory with speeds of over DDR3-2400 MHz by overclocking. The memory areas are powered by 4+4 phase VRM. Apart from the 24-pin ATX connector, and the two EPS connectors, the board also draws power from two 4-pin Molex connectors. The board makes use of Japanese-made solid-state capacitors almost throughout.

ITC Administrative Judge Issues Initial Determination in Rambus Matter

Rambus Inc. (Nasdaq:RMBS), one of the world's premier technology licensing companies, today announced it received notice that the Administrative Law Judge (ALJ) for its U.S. International Trade Commission (ITC) action against LSI Logic, MediaTek, ST Microelectronics and other Respondents has issued an Initial Determination. According to the notice, ALJ Theodore R. Essex found there to be no violation of Section 337 of the Tariff Act of 1930 for the patents in question. The action is Investigation Number 337-TA-753.

Rambus may request a full Commission review of the ALJ's Initial Determination. If the Commission grants a petition for review, it may affirm, modify, reverse, set aside, or remand all or part of the ALJ's decision in developing the ITC's final determination.

$25 Raspberry Pi Hobby Computer Doubles iPhone 4S GPU Performance And Beats Tegra 2

We have previously reported on the super cheap ARM-based Raspberry Pi hobby computer that's been under development from the Raspberry Pi foundation. However, it's now going into production and is generating a lot of interest, so gamesindustry.biz interviewed its founder, Eben Upton, about it (free registration required).

The computer's primary purpose is as a computer science teaching aid in schools and colleges and also for home brew use by enthusiasts who want to tinker with it and make specialized solutions out of it. However, it seems that enthusiasts will have a nice surprise in that the onboard GPU is surprisingly good. The actual ARM implementation is a Broadcom BCM2835 System on Chip (SoC) containing an ARM 11 CPU and a custom graphics core, which has been designed by the Raspberry Pi team, including Upton. In the interview, Upton claimed that it can double iPhone 4S performance and handily beats NVIDIA's Tegra solution, because of its tile mode architecture.

Raspberry Pi: the Upcoming $25 1080p-Capable ARM-Based Hobby Computer

Yes, you heard that right, when completed, the Raspberry Pi foundation will be selling a credit card sized computer running Linux that can plug into your television and play H.264 1080p30 videos. Raspberry Pi is the somewhat cheekily-named UK registered charity which has been set up to design and build a very low cost computer that is targeted for use in computer science lessons in schools, to "put the fun back into learning computing." Why, was it ever not fun?! However, such a simple and cheap general purpose gadget has the potential for many other uses than the classroom, as the world is full of inventive tech-minded people that can tinker with something like this and build innovative projects with them, perhaps by using several of these together.

The product will come in two configurations, a $25 Model A with 128 MB SDRAM & $35 Model B with 256 MB SDRAM and both will come with the same 700 MHz Broadcom BCM2835 media processor featuring an ARM11 (ARM1176JZF-S) core, Broadcom GPU core, DSP core and support for Package-on-Package (PoP) RAM. We expect that in this day and age, most people will go for the 256 MB model, which is still a very small amount of RAM. For those that want to get the most out if this device, the website - www.raspberrypi.org - has a forum and a wiki with tons of technical details on the device, including benchmarks and links to many other news stories & blogs about the product. Broadcom to Acquire NetLogic Microsystems, Inc., A Leader in Network Processors

Broadcom Corporation, a global innovation leader in semiconductor solutions for wired and wireless communications, and NetLogic Microsystems, Inc. (Nasdaq:NETL), a leader in high performance intelligent semiconductor solutions for next generation networks, today announced they have entered into a definitive merger agreement. Under the agreement, NetLogic Microsystems shareholders will receive $50 per share in a transaction of approximately $3.7 billion, net of cash assumed.

The acquisition meaningfully extends Broadcom's infrastructure portfolio with a number of critical new product lines and technologies, including knowledge-based processors, multi-core embedded processors, and digital front-end processors, each of which offers industry-leading performance and capabilities. The combination enables Broadcom to deliver best-in-class, seamlessly-integrated network infrastructure platforms to its customers, reducing both their time-to-market and their development costs.

Rambus Files ITC Complaint Against Broadcom, NVIDIA, LSI, STM, Freescale, etc.

Rambus Inc., one of the world's premier technology licensing companies, today announced it has filed a complaint with the United States International Trade Commission (ITC) requesting the commencement of an investigation pertaining to products from Broadcom Corporation, Freescale Semiconductor, Inc., LSI Corporation, MediaTek Inc., NVIDIA Corporation and STMicroelectronics N. V. The complaint seeks an exclusion order barring the importation, sale for importation, or sale after importation of products from Broadcom, Freescale, LSI, NVIDIA and STMicroelectronics that infringe certain patents from the Dally1 family of patents, and of products from Broadcom, Freescale, LSI, MediaTek and STMicroelectronics that infringe certain patents from the Barth family of patents. In an earlier investigation requested by Rambus, the ITC found that these same Barth patents were valid and infringed by NVIDIA products, and issued an exclusion order in July of this year.

"We have been attempting to license these companies for some time to no avail. One of the respondents frankly told us that the only way they would get serious is if we sued them. Others pursued a strategy of delay rather than negotiate a reasonable resolution," said Harold Hughes, president and chief executive officer at Rambus. "Rambus has invested hundreds of millions of dollars developing a portfolio of technologies that are foundational for many digital electronics. There is widespread knowledge within the industry about our patents including their use in standards-compatible products accused in these actions. In fairness to our shareholders and to our paying licensees, we take these steps to protect our patented innovations and pursue fair compensation for their use."

ASUS Intros Eee PC 1005PR Netbook

ASUS introduced its newest Eee PC, the 1005PR 10.1-inch netbook. Equipped with a 1366 x 768 pixel screen, the 1005PR is capable of 720p HD video playback, although the HD video processing is done by its Broadcom Crystal HD processor, which aides the Intel Atom N450 1.66 GHz processor. There is 1 GB of DDR2 memory, 250 GB of storage along with 500 GB of cloud-based storage, 0.3 MP webcam, 10/100 Ethernet, WiFi, Bluetooth, and "Chiclet" keyboard that is said to offer good tactile feedback. The 6-cell battery is rated to go for up to 11 hours on a full charge. Windows 7 Starter is the OS of choice. Backed with 1 year warranty, the Eee PC 1005PR retails for around $400.

Dell Releases Performance Plus Pack for Mini 10 Netbook

Dell gave its Pine-Trail based Mini 10 netbook a specifications update to create a variant, called the "Performance Plus" option. The variant includes Broadcom's Crystal HD chip, that accelerates HD video on the netbook's 720p capable display. The Crystal HD chip also helps playback of full-HD 1080p video. It also includes a 10 inch screen with a native resolution of 1366 x 768 pixels. The audio controller packs SRS DSP for audio effects. HDD space is also upped to 250 GB (vs. 160 GB on the base-model). The 56WHr 6-cell battery maintains high rated battery life with these new components integrated. The Performance Plus pack can be opted for on Dell's online store. The Mini 10 with this pack sells for around $410.
